Output 3959f26261da9f154a905799562097f0d6e2a7326ae058c23636a5021ff111c8:20

value
338538
script pubkey
OP_0 OP_PUSHBYTES_20 97ad6935d3f070cb8263dd85714ea3ddb09f2a87
address
bc1qj7kkjdwn7pcvhqnrmkzhzn4rmkcf7258we4rw9
transaction
3959f26261da9f154a905799562097f0d6e2a7326ae058c23636a5021ff111c8